FALMOUTH
With two courses – the 9-hole Talon Course and the
18-hole Osprey Course – Falmouth Country Club offers
an abundance of riches when it comes to the sport.
It should come as no surprise that a pair of osprey
overlook its trademark hole from a nest above a
picturesque pond.

The birds add life to hole 10, which is a long par 5 (516
yards). “The osprey come back every year,” says PGA
General Manager and Director of Golf Matthew Burgess.
“You can hear them mating, their babies chirping, and
see them diving for 昀椀sh. It’s pretty neat. There is water
on the hole. Off the tee to the right is a little pond, which
adds to the challenge.”

Hyannis Golf Club
HYANNIS
Prior to the town of Barnstable purchasing the course in
2005, it was called Iyannough Hills for good reason.
“We have a lot of hills, lots of elevated tee boxes, and
elevated greens,” says Head Golf Professional Thomas
Rourke. “The layout is hilly and has lots of character to it.
Some courses on the Cape are 昀氀at and you feel like you’re
playing the same hole over and over again. Here, each hole
is unique.”
